Scp command download folder

Copy a file from local system to remote system using scp. The scp secure copy command uses the ssh protocol for copying files between remote and local servers. What id like to do is to launch winscp from the command line with the sftp target and then download all the files i find there to the local machine. In terminal, you can move and copy files locally or remotely using the mv, cp, and scp commandline tools. In the terminal app on your mac, use the mv command to move files or folders from one location to another on the same. However, scp is not aware of nor can it use the ssh connection. Use scp to securely transfer files between two unix computers. If your username on the remote system is different from your username on the system you are currently using, the command. Then check in the current working directory on the local host, if the directory was downloaded with all the contents in it. Nov 07, 2016 users can securely download a file from any remote server with ssh by using the scp tool at the command line. Scp is loved for its simplicity, security and preinstalled availability. The command orders and tells the operating system to copy one or more files over a secure shell connection, better known as ssh connection.

Scp how to transfer files with secure copy protocol. The unix command scp which stands for secure copy protocol is a simple tool for uploading or downloading files or directories tofrom a remote machine. Copying a file to the remote system using scp command. It is a scp replacement, a command line scp client for windows. How to upload or download filesdirectories using sftp in. Scp command is a command line utility to transfer files and directories between two remote hosts. Scp includes encryption over an ssh secure shell connection. By default, scp uses cipher aes128 to encrypt files. Scp command is a commandline utility to transfer files and directories between two remote hosts. Essentially this means you can have a file stored securely on a remote server and transfer it to local storage without having to expose that file to the outside world, because scp offers the same level of security and requires the same. How to copy all files from a directory to a remote directory using scp.

Move and copy files in terminal on mac apple support. Essentially this means you can have a file stored securely on a remote server and transfer it to local storage without having to expose that file to the outside world, because scp offers the same level of security and requires the same authentication that ssh does. How to transfer files via scp with powershell microsoft. A log file may or may not contain sensitive or secret data.

Its a safer variant of the cp copy command scp includes encryption over an ssh secure shell connection. How to download the latest file in a folder using a scp. How to upload or download filesdirectories using sftp in linux. This tells scp to recursively copy the source directory and its contents. That connection will be securely encrypted, it is a very secure way to copy files between computers.

For example, you might use the following cp command. You can use the wildcard as your local path to copy the current directory and everything below it. Use scp to securely transfer files between two unix computers in unix, you can use scp the scp command to securely copy files and directories between remote hosts without starting an ftp session or logging into the remote systems explicitly. How to copy files between esxi hosts using scp command. How to download a file from a server with ssh scp osxdaily. For this example, we copy a directory of log files from the linux vm down to your workstation. How to rename file on the server using secure copyscp. You can use another cipher using the option c with the scp command following is an example using 3des algorithm. The scp or secure copy command is a method of encrypting the transmission of files between systems. Oct 24, 2017 how to install and set up scp on a windows host, then use scp to copy files from windows to a linux host.

Nov 16, 2019 on unixlike operating systems, the scp command copies files over a secure, encrypted network connection. It uses ssh for data transfer and authentication purpose. How to copy a file from local system to remote server using. Go to to the official putty download page and scroll down, you will see a link to pscp.

How do i copy a folder from remote to local using scp. The scp command in linux is used to copy files over a network. Here are the parameters that may useful on daily basis usage. Tool for uploadingdownloading files tofrom sap system using.

To copy a file from a local to a remote system run the following command. It allows uploading a single file, downloading a single file, recursively downloading a folder, or recursively uploading a folder. Tool for uploadingdownloading files tofrom sap system. The scp secure copy command is a method of encrypting the transmission of files between unix or linux systems. How to use scp command to securely transfer files linuxize. On unixlike operating systems, the scp command copies files over a secure, encrypted network connection. Dec 03, 2014 scp secure copy is a command line tool for linux systems for securely transfer files from local to remote server or vice a versa. It uses the same authentication and security as the secure shell ssh protocol from which it is based. With scp, you can quickly transfer files using the command line, which is often faster and easier than using a client with a graphical interface. Pscp uploads the file to the destination directory that you specified. The copy will start and it will display the progress of the copy in % and also the speed of the transfer and eta to complete the transfer. If you run it a second time and the contents of the local directory havent changed, no data will be transferred much more efficient than running scp and copying. The r argument works just like the r arg in cp, it will transfer.

Because it uses the ssh protocol for authentication scp is more secure than ftp which transmits passwords in plain text. How to copy a file from local system to remote server. Scp how to transfer files with secure copy protocol a2 hosting. The transfer is done on top of ssh, which is how it maintains its familure options like for specifying identities and credentials and ensures a secure connection. When transferring large files, it is recommended to run the scp command inside a screen or tmux session. Secure copy scp is a protocol based on ssh secure shell that provides secure file transfers between two computers. Finally, modern versions of rsync by default run over ssh, so if scp is already working, rsync should pretty much be a dropin replacement. For example, to move a file from your downloads folder to a work folder in your. Nowadays, it is preferable to stick to scp or sftp to transfer files as both protocols are using. There are much parameters in scp command that you can use. Aug 28, 2019 when transferring large files, it is recommended to run the scp command inside a screen or tmux session.

The same command syntax can be used to copy files from linux to linux. How to use scp command to transfer filesfolders in linux. Users can securely download a f ile from any remote server with ssh by using the scp tool at the command line. When secure copy protocol scp is enabled on the powershell server, an scp client can connect and upload or download files. How to exclude file when using scp command recursively nixcraft.

With verbose output, the scp program would output lots of information about what. Sep 11, 2019 i use the scp command to upload the downloaded files from sap download centre to my sap server. Scp or secure copy allows secure transferring of files between a local host and a remote host or between two remote hosts. Downloading folders to my local via ssh super user. It is actually a powerful tool that is available in linux for file transfer from command line. You can also use the rsync command to copy files in a similar manner. I am copying bunch of files one by one from primary folder of machinea to primary folder of machineb and secondary. So the simple solution is create a new terminal window on the local workstation, and run.

Aug 09, 2019 one can use scp command to securely copy files between hosts on a network. We have to mention here also wget, but that is a different topic. In unix, you can use scp the scp command to securely copy files and. How to transfer files to linux from windows 10 over ssh. I want to scp files from machinea into my machineb and this is how i am doing it. Copying a remote folder using scp kp direction llc. Scp is an easy to use tool for downloading a file or folder, from command line. Secure transfer of files between linux and windows via scp. Id like to run an scp transfer to download the latest newest file in a certain directory to my local directory. However, using scp ensures the contents of the log files are encrypted. How to download and upload files over ssh tecadmin.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. It is similar to the standard unix command, cp, but it operates over a secure network connection. Greetings all, ive done a couple of searches for this, but i havent seen any hits that are close to my issue.

In this usecase, we want to use scp to download a directory from a remote server to our local machine. Its a variant of the cp, or copy command, with the s standing for secure. The files are getting transferred successfully, but the problem is the files transferred to the destination server didnot have the permissions as that of the files on the source server. It copies all files and directories under the one specified. May 08, 2020 the scp secure copy command uses the ssh protocol for copying files between remote and local servers. Below is a description of a variety of common methods used to send and receive files over scp with the powershell server. I am trying to get winscp to connect to an sftp site and download a folder structure and contents. To download a file from your a2 hosting account, type the following command. Whereas ftp was once king, it has now become mostly obsolete since the data transferred is not encrypted and can be easily intercepted. I have a shell script which uses scp command to transfer the files from one server to another server. The scp utility can serve in the following use cases. Using scp to transfer the files is the easiest way to get the log directory and files down to your workstation while. Scp or secure copy command copies files and directories from one computer to another in batch.

Sep, 2017 it will prompt you to enter the root password of the destination esxi host to transfer files using scp. Find the list of 10 scp command or secure copy to securely copy files and folders bw remote hosts without starting an ftp session. This tutorial will help you to understand download and upload file over ssh protocol. Start building right away on our secure, intelligent platform.

How to exclude file when using scp command recursively. Scp uses ssh protocol for transferring files between two systems which is more secure than ftp. Its really helpful to be able to move around files between any machine. By default, the powershell server does not allow scp connections. Nov 19, 2017 so generally we use scp command to securely transfer filesfolders in linux e.

In terminal on your mac, use the mv, cp, and scp commands to move and copy. Folder 1 subfolder1 file1 file2 subfolder2 file1 file2 i am currently using the following script which works for copying a single file but need it changed to copy full folder structure including files within each folder. This makes scp preferential to sftp for quick file downloads, though you. The scp command in linux the easiest way to copy securely. Move files to and from azure linux vms with scp azure.

This ensures that even if the data is intercepted, it is protected. This tool is useful and great except that every time i need to type in the server ip address and destination folder, also my login credential. The scp command can be thought of as a network version of cp. Its easier to move and copy files using the finder. The idea is, once logged into ssh, how to move files from the loggedin machine back to the client that is logged in. Sftp command line to copy folder and contents to local c. Copy a local file to a remote system with the scp command. Copy of files between the esxi host is completed and it shows size of. Scp command to copy a file from local system to a remote server.

996 938 1012 838 1199 94 160 667 1449 913 1481 628 487 856 318 538 1097 100 841 679 1336 1101 181 434 1478 183 1350 696 698 66 827 667 579 568 242